The two associations have merged to develop transversally the Photovoltaic Solar sector in Portugal, in the context of the climate transition towards decarbonisation, reinforcing the defence and promotion of Renewable Energies.

The transaction was led by partner Bruno Azevedo Rodrigues (pictured) and managing associate Frederico Félix Alves, from TELLES’ Finance, Projects and Capital Markets department, together with the associate João Lupi from the same team.
